M-22: A Lake Michigan Lover's Dream
If there's one drive that captures the essence of Michigan's charm, it's M-22. This path winds along the Lake Michigan coastline and with the Sleeping Bear Dunes National Lakeshore. The sights are motion picture-- looming dunes, sprawling vineyards, charming harbor towns, and sparkling blue water that seems to go on forever.
You might find yourself pulling over typically, not due to a tire repair service emergency situation, yet due to the fact that you merely can not withstand snapping a photo or grabbing a cherry pie from a roadside stand. From Manistee to Traverse City, every stop is a prize, and every mile seems like a postcard.
The Tunnel of Trees: A Canopy of Natural Wonder
The Tunnel of Trees, officially known as M-119, is greater than simply a drive-- it's an experience. Running along Lake Michigan's northeastern edge from Harbor Springs to Cross Village, this slim road is enveloped in a thick cover of hardwood trees that break right into flaming reds, oranges, and yellows each autumn.

US-2 Across the Upper Peninsula: Untamed and Unforgettable
Cross the iconic Mackinac Bridge and you'll find yourself in Michigan's wilder side-- the Upper Peninsula. US-2 takes you west along the Lake Michigan shoreline, where the views really feel unblemished and raw. Pine woodlands go for miles, freshwater coastlines glimmer in the sunlight, and roadside pull-offs disclose private treasures.

Bluewater Highway: The Coastal Route Through Eastern Michigan
On the east side of the state, the Bluewater Highway (M-25) traces the contour of Lake Huron. Beginning near Port Huron and traveling north to Bay City, this drive showcases lighthouses, coastal communities, and unlimited views of freshwater waves.
